Genloop uses role-based access control to define what each member of your workspace can see and do. Roles are assigned per member and can be updated at any time from Workspace settings.

Built-in roles

Genloop ships with four built-in roles that cover most team structures: Admin Full access to everything in the workspace. Can manage members, edit connections, update Context Hub, review and approve in Review Center, and manage billing. Data Manager Can manage data connections, edit Context Hub, and review validation requests in Review Center. Cannot manage members or billing. Analyst Can ask questions in Chat, build and edit Liveboards, create reports, and set up Automations. Cannot manage connections, Context Hub, or members. Viewer Read-only access. Can view Liveboards and Chat answers but cannot ask new questions or make changes.

Custom roles

Custom roles are available on the Growth and Enterprise plans. On Free and Pro, you can only use the four built-in roles.
On Growth and Enterprise, you can create custom roles with a specific combination of permissions. Custom roles let you scope access at the data source, table, Liveboard, column, and row level — so analysts, executives, and admins all work within the exact boundaries you set. Enterprise plans also support custom role auto-sync with your identity provider via SSO and SAML.

Assigning roles

Roles are assigned when you invite a member or can be updated from the members list in Workspace settings. Click the role dropdown next to any member to change it.
